Diaper rash is common when a baby's delicate skin has prolonged contact with a wet or soiled diaper, leading to redness and irritation. While it's hard to avoid entirely, prevention is key—and natural remedies work wonders.
As a parent who's dealt with this firsthand, I've found that everyday oat flakes are a game-changer. Not just for breakfast, they effectively relieve irritated baby skin while being completely safe and gentle.
Oats have long been prized in skincare for their soothing, moisturizing properties. They gently soften and calm the skin, reducing friction-related irritation from diapers.
Here's my simple routine: Add a handful of plain oatmeal to your baby's bathwater. For easy cleanup, place the oats in a muslin bag first. This regular step keeps skin clean, hydrated, and rash-free.
